Output 2908e180ffffa808fc158a28615f70ee0b74bb0cd385420a471a62d8e481f17a:14
- value
- 13764590
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 857b23ad14184d70b86e5e78dab8101df8f0e903 OP_EQUAL
- address
- 3DroJvtTk8DaTWgvkMKvhNPKNaEDUrtmHw
- transaction
- 2908e180ffffa808fc158a28615f70ee0b74bb0cd385420a471a62d8e481f17a
- spent
- true